这些问题如何影响用户体验?
在Windows11环境下运行ra2ol时,可能出现以下兼容性问题:
问题类型 | 具体表现 | 影响范围 |
---|---|---|
驱动兼容性 | 显卡驱动报错、硬件加速失效 | 游戏画面卡顿、程序崩溃、外设功能受限 |
DirectX版本 | 程序提示缺少DirectX组件 | 3D渲染异常、画面闪烁、音画不同步 |
系统更新冲突 | KB补丁导致程序闪退 | 需回滚更新或禁用特定服务 |
虚拟机兼容性 | 在VMware或Hyper-V中无法启动 | 虚拟化技术限制、硬件模拟不完整 |
注册表错误 | 程序无法识别配置文件 | 需手动修复或使用兼容性修复工具 |
深层原因与解决方案
-
系统架构差异
- Windows11新增CoreIsolation技术可能导致ra2ol的内存访问异常,需通过任务管理器禁用核心隔离功能。
- 解决方案:以管理员身份运行程序,或修改系统组策略调整虚拟内存分配。
-
API接口变更
- ra2ol调用的旧版WindowsAPI(如Win32k)在Win11中被限制,引发功能失效。
- 解决方案:安装微软兼容性工具包,或在程序目录添加配置文件。plaintext复制
COMPATIBILITY
-
存储协议限制
- Win11的DirectStorage功能可能与ra2ol的文件读取机制冲突,导致加载速度下降。
- 解决方案:禁用NVMe驱动的DirectStorage特性,或使用传统SATA协议硬盘。
-
账户权限冲突
- Win11的AppContainer沙盒环境限制程序对系统级资源的访问,引发功能缺失。
- 解决方案:创建本地管理员账户,或通过注册表修改等级。plaintext复制
UserAccountControl
用户实测反馈
- 67%的用户通过启用“兼容模式”(选择Windows1021H2)解决了启动问题。
- 23%的案例需手动安装旧版DirectXRedist(9.0c或11)以修复渲染错误。
- 10%的硬件冲突需联系显卡厂商获取Win11专用驱动。
注:以上内容基于技术社区公开讨论整理,实际解决方案需根据具体版本测试调整。